Areas for Improvement
Despite the many perks, a few drawbacks caught my attention. The battery life, while decent, felt a bit short when cleaning larger areas, forcing me to pause and recharge after about 20 minutes. The mop pads, although washable and reusable, started showing signs of wear after repeated use, which might mean replacements are needed sooner than expected. Also, the water and formula reservoir capacity seemed a bit limited at 8 ounces, requiring frequent refills during longer cleaning sessions. Lastly, some users might find the mop’s height and stick form factor less comfortable for extended use, especially if they are taller or prefer a more ergonomic grip.

Battery and Charging Experience
Powered by an 18V lithium-ion battery, the mop charged fully in about four hours. While that’s fairly reasonable, I wished the run-time was longer to cover bigger spaces without interruption. The cordless aspect definitely beats dragging a cord around, which always felt cumbersome with my old mop. Having a rechargeable, battery-powered tool means I can grab it quickly for small messes without setting up a vacuum or bulky cleaner. The battery indicator, however, could use improvement; it wasn’t always clear when it was time to recharge until the mop started slowing down.

Product Competitors
Comparing this spin mop to other popular cordless floor cleaners like the Shark Cordless Hard Floor Cleaner or the Tineco Floor One S3, a few differences stand out. The BISSELL excels in pet-specific cleaning features and comes with a truly effective on-demand spray, something not all competitors offer. Its lightweight design and maneuverability are also top-notch. However, some rivals provide longer battery life and larger solution tanks, which can be a big deal for users with expansive floors. While the BISSELL SpinWave PET shines in targeted stain removal and ease of use, it might fall short in runtime and ergonomics compared to these alternatives.
